成人AV在线无码|婷婷五月激情色,|伊人加勒比二三四区|国产一区激情都市|亚洲AV无码电影|日av韩av无码|天堂在线亚洲Av|无码一区二区影院|成人无码毛片AV|超碰在线看中文字幕

oracle替換指定位置字符串 請(qǐng)教O(píng)RACLE中如何將數(shù)字轉(zhuǎn)化為字符串?

請(qǐng)教O(píng)RACLE中如何將數(shù)字轉(zhuǎn)化為字符串?轉(zhuǎn)換為字符的小數(shù)通常會(huì)丟失以前的零。解決方案示例:to Char(0.12345,“fm99999999.00”)。如果除數(shù)為零,Oracle總是報(bào)告錯(cuò)誤。解

請(qǐng)教O(píng)RACLE中如何將數(shù)字轉(zhuǎn)化為字符串?

轉(zhuǎn)換為字符的小數(shù)通常會(huì)丟失以前的零。解決方案示例:to Char(0.12345,“fm99999999.00”)。如果除數(shù)為零,Oracle總是報(bào)告錯(cuò)誤。解決方案示例:解碼(B,0,0,a/B)

3。使用sub(0.123333,0,3)截取字符串總是會(huì)導(dǎo)致錯(cuò)誤。12

解決方案例如:cast(0.123333 as Dec(4,2))注:4表示要截取的位數(shù),2表示要保留的小數(shù)位數(shù)

我認(rèn)為最可能的原因是傳入?yún)?shù)有問(wèn)題,所以可以先打印

在使用mysql時(shí),您經(jīng)常遇到將字符串?dāng)?shù)字轉(zhuǎn)換為可計(jì)算數(shù)字的問(wèn)題。這里有幾種方法:1。將一個(gè)字符的數(shù)字轉(zhuǎn)換成一個(gè)數(shù)字,如“0”到0,可以通過(guò)加法直接實(shí)現(xiàn)。例如,在pony表中對(duì)D進(jìn)行排序,并將D定義為varchar,可以解決按(d0)2從pony order中選擇*的問(wèn)題。在ifnull處理過(guò)程中,如ifnull(A/B,“0”),會(huì)導(dǎo)致在與varchar比較數(shù)字時(shí),如A=11,B=“11ddddd”,選擇11=“11ddddd”相等。如果絕對(duì)比較可以按以下方式進(jìn)行:選擇binary 11=binary “11ddddd”4。字符集轉(zhuǎn)換:convert(XXX使用GB2312)類(lèi)型轉(zhuǎn)換與SQL server相同,即類(lèi)型參數(shù)有點(diǎn)不同Cast(XXX,as type),convert(XXX,type),type必須使用以下類(lèi)型:可用類(lèi)型:binary,具有binary前綴的效果:binary Character type,帶參數(shù):char()date:日期時(shí)間:Time日期時(shí)間類(lèi)型:datetime浮點(diǎn)數(shù):十進(jìn)制整數(shù):有符號(hào)無(wú)符號(hào)整數(shù):方法1:選擇強(qiáng)制轉(zhuǎn)換(“123”為有符號(hào))方法2:選擇轉(zhuǎn)換(“123”,有符號(hào))方法3:選擇“123”0